Factors Affecting Cost
- Length of the Gas Line: Longer distances from the main gas supply will increase the overall cost.
- Pipe Material: Different materials, such as copper or flexible CSST, come with varying price tags.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ates can vary depending on the complexity of the installation and the experience of the technician.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the total cost.
- Existing Infrastructure: If the existing gas lines need modifications or upgrades, this can affect the cost.
- Appliance Type: The type and number of appliances you plan to connect can influence the installation cost.
- Trenching Requirements: If trenching is needed to lay the gas line, this will add to the overall expense.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Pleasant Grove, UT) |
---|---|
Installing a new gas line | $500 - $1,500 |
Extending an existing gas line | $250 - $750 |
Installing a gas line for a stove | $300 - $700 |
Installing a gas line for a fireplace | $400 - $1,000 |
Trenching for gas line installation | $10 - $20 per linear foot |
Permits and inspections | $100 - $300 |
